Anatomy by Dr. Rajesh Kaushal is a free educational app designed for Android users that focuses on the study of human anatomy. The application covers essential topics such as the anatomy of bones, muscles, nerves, and vital organs, making it an invaluable resource for medical students and professionals alike. Its structured approach allows users to quickly grasp key concepts without having to navigate through extensive chapters, enhancing the learning experience.

The app serves as a comprehensive guide to the intricacies of human anatomy, providing detailed explanations and illustrations. Users can expect a well-organized layout that facilitates easy access to crucial information. This educational tool is particularly beneficial for those preparing for exams or seeking to solidify their understanding of anatomical structures and their functions.

The Anatomy App will maximize confidence and scoring in basic and advanced concepts in Anatomy and related subjects in PG Entrance Examinations, ensuring a good rank in merit list for acquiring a PG seat at the earliest possible.

Salient Features:

Human Anatomy Made Simple !

The content is prepared by the subject expert with extensive references to the Latest edition of Gray's Anatomy (41 st Edition).

Theory and questions are precisely framed according to the latest pattern of examinations, examinations conducted by AIIMS, PGI Chandigarh, JIPMER, NIMHANS, AIPG (NEET) and DNB.

Simplified line diagrams, dissected specimens and Image based questions are extensively used throughout the lecture.

Equips the students to master the maximum possible content in the shortest possible time.

Covers the maximum topics being asked in the recent-pattern examinations.

High-yield topics are summarized in simplified language, at the end of each session for quick revision.

Elaborate discussion on the latest pattern questions with extensive discussion on the prospective 'image-based' questions.

Coverage of topics in the grey area (merging boundaries between two subjects, frequently asked in the examinations but untouched by most of the faculties). Presently, interdisciplinary questions come merging Anatomy with subjects, like physiology, pathology, forensic medicine, surgery, medicine, pediatrics, OBG, ophthalmology, dermatology, radiology, and anesthesia and so on.

Reference books for the content include latest editions of Harrison Medicine, Schwartz and Sabiston Surgery, Williams Obstetrics, Williams Gynecology, Robbins Pathology, Guyton's and Ganonq's Physiology, Sutton's Radiology, Millers Anesthesia, Campbell Urology, CURRENT Diagnosis and Treatment--of all subjects, Scott and Brown Otorhinolaryngology, Parson and Kanski's Ophthalmology, and Apley's Orthopaedics to name a few.

Excellent handling of controversial questions with standard textbook references.
